Parsley & Mint Teeth Cleaner Treats Recipe

Description

These Parsley & Mint Teeth Cleaner Treats are a natural and refreshing way to freshen your breath and promote oral health. Made with fresh parsley and mint leaves combined with coconut oil, baking soda, and a hint of lemon juice, these homemade treats help clean your teeth and leave your mouth feeling fresh. Perfect as a natural alternative to conventional breath fresheners, they are easy to prepare and ideal for use after meals.


Ingredients

Scale

Herbs

  • 1 cup fresh parsley leaves, chopped
  • 1 cup fresh mint leaves, chopped

Other Ingredients

  • 2 tbsp coconut oil
  • 1 tbsp baking soda
  • 1 tbsp honey (optional, for sweetness)
  • 1 tsp lemon juice


Instructions

  1. Combine ingredients: In a food processor, add the chopped parsley, mint leaves, coconut oil, baking soda, honey (if using), and lemon juice. This combination forms the flavorful and cleansing base for the treats.
  2. Blend mixture: Blend the mixture until it forms a coarse paste. The texture should be moist but firm enough to shape.
  3. Shape treats: Using your hands or a small spoon, shape the paste into small bite-sized balls or flatten them into small discs for easy chewing.
  4. Refrigerate: Place the shaped treats on a parchment-lined tray and refrigerate them for at least 1 hour to firm up and maintain their shape.
  5. Store: Once firm, store the treats in an airtight container in the refrigerator to keep them fresh.
  6. Use: Chew a treat after meals as a natural teeth cleaner and breath freshener to help remove food particles and freshen breath naturally.

Notes

  • Honey is optional and can be omitted for a vegan or less sweet version.
  • Keep the treats refrigerated as they contain fresh herbs and coconut oil which can soften at room temperature.
  • Use the treats within one week for best freshness.
  • The baking soda helps with natural teeth cleaning, but avoid swallowing large amounts.
  • Consult your dentist before regularly using natural teeth cleaning remedies.
